Adage Capital Partners GP L.L.C. bought a new position in DoorDash, Inc. (NASDAQ:DASH - Free Report) during the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The fund bought 309,600 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$56,586,000. Adage Capital Partners GP L.L.C. owned about 0.07% of DoorDash as of its most recent SEC filing.

DoorDash Price Performance

Shares of DASH traded down $1.93 during mid-day trading on Friday, reaching $246.85. 2,195,370 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 3,107,718.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of $246.58 and a 200 day moving average price of $214.01. The company has a market cap of $105.45 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 137.14 and a beta of 1.70. The company has a current ratio of 2.07, a quick ratio of 2.07 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.30. DoorDash, Inc. has a 1 year low of $122.32 and a 1 year high of $278.15.

DoorDash (NASDAQ:DASH -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 6th. The company reported $0.65 EPS for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.42 by $0.23. The firm had revenue of $3.28 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$3.16 billion. DoorDash had a net margin of 6.57% and a return on equity of 9.56%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 24.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ned ($0.38) EPS. As a group, equities research analysts predict that DoorDash, Inc. will post 2.22 earnings per share for the current year.

DoorDash Company Profile

DoorDash,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ates a commerce platform that connects merchants, consumers, and independent contractors in the United States and internationally. The company operates DoorDash Marketplace and Wolt Marketplace, which provide various services, such as customer acquisition, demand generation, order fulfillment, merchandising, payment processing, and customer support.
